Start With the Internet Connection, Not the Advertised Speed
Business internet plans are not interchangeable. A plan that works for a small office with cloud email and a few video calls may fall short for a medical practice, retail location, property management office, or design team moving large files all day.
Download speed gets most of the attention, but upload capacity, uptime expectations, latency, and support response matter just as much. A business that sends large files, hosts frequent video meetings, runs cloud backups, or uses hosted phone systems needs sufficient upload performance. A company relying on point-of-sale systems, cameras, door access, or remote staff needs a connection that remains stable when demand rises.
Fiber service is often the strongest option where it is available because it can provide high capacity and strong upload performance. Cable internet may be a practical fit for lighter office use or a secondary connection. Fixed wireless can help in locations with limited carrier options. The best choice depends on the building, service availability, application needs, and the real cost of downtime.
For many businesses, a secondary internet connection is worth considering. It does not need to match the primary connection in every case. A backup service can keep essential work, phones, payment systems, and remote access running when the primary carrier has an outage. A properly configured firewall can automatically move critical traffic to the backup connection, reducing disruption without requiring staff to intervene.

The internet service only gets data to the building. Structured cabling determines whether that performance reaches desks, access points, phones, cameras, and network equipment reliably.
Older cabling can create a quiet bottleneck. Employees may blame the internet provider when the real issue is a damaged run, an outdated cable category, poorly terminated connections, or an improvised layout built around years of moves and additions. These problems become more visible as businesses add cloud applications, higher-resolution cameras, Wi-Fi calling, and more connected devices.
Choose Cabling for the Work You Need Now and Later
Cat5e can still support many basic data needs, but it may not be the right long-term choice for a growing business. Cat6 is a common standard for new office cabling because it supports gigabit networking and provides useful capacity for most workstations, phones, printers, cameras, and access points. Cat6A is often the better investment where longer cable runs, higher data demands, or 10-gigabit capability are part of the plan.
Fiber optic cabling is valuable for connections between network closets, separate suites, detached buildings, and areas where high capacity or long distances are required. It is not necessary at every desk, but it can remove a major constraint at the backbone of a larger site.
The category alone does not determine results. Clean pathways, proper labeling, tested terminations, organized patch panels, and documented cable runs make a network easier to support. When an employee changes offices or a new device is added, staff should not have to trace unidentified cables through a cluttered closet.
Design Wi-Fi Around Coverage and Capacity
Adding a stronger access point does not automatically solve weak Wi-Fi. Coverage is affected by walls, shelving, building materials, ceiling height, interference, device density, and where people gather. A single access point may work in a small open office but struggle in a restaurant, warehouse, medical office, school area, or multi-room professional suite.
A site-specific Wi-Fi design places access points where users need them and provides wired connections back to the network. Wired backhaul is generally more dependable than relying on one wireless device to repeat another signal. Access points also need the right configuration, including separate networks for staff, guests, and business devices when appropriate.
Guest Wi-Fi should not share unrestricted access with office computers, payment systems, cameras, or internal files. Separating traffic helps protect the business while giving visitors a usable connection. It also makes troubleshooting easier when a guest device creates unnecessary traffic.
Build Security Into the Network Layout
Network security is not only a software issue. The physical layout and configuration of the network affect how well a business can control access, isolate systems, and recover from problems.
A business-grade firewall can manage traffic between the internet and the internal network, support secure remote access through a VPN, and apply rules based on the type of device or network segment. Managed switches can separate workstations, voice systems, guest Wi-Fi, cameras, and other devices so one compromised or malfunctioning device does not have open access to everything else.
This does not mean every small office needs a complex enterprise setup. It means the design should match the risk. A two-person office may need a straightforward, well-configured network. A business handling customer data, payment information, private records, or multiple locations may need stronger segmentation, monitored hardware, and a documented recovery plan.
Physical security matters too. Network racks, switches, firewalls, and carrier equipment should be located where they are protected from accidental disconnection and unauthorized access. A tidy, labeled network closet is not just an appearance upgrade. It reduces mistakes during service calls, office changes, and urgent troubleshooting.
Plan Carefully for Office Moves, Expansions, and Renovations
A move or renovation is the best time to correct network limitations that have been tolerated for years. Waiting until furniture is installed and employees are ready to move in can lead to visible cable runs, rushed decisions, and expensive changes after the fact.
Before occupancy, a business should map workstations, conference rooms, printers, phones, cameras, access points, displays, and any specialized devices. The plan should also identify the main network location, available carrier entry points, pathways for cabling, and future growth areas. A conference room may need more than a single data connection if it will support video conferencing, a display, room scheduling, and guest presentation tools.
Carrier scheduling deserves early attention. Internet installation dates can affect an entire move timeline, particularly when construction, permitting, or building access is involved. Coordinating carrier options, cabling installation, hardware setup, and testing under one project plan helps reduce last-minute gaps.
For businesses staying open during an upgrade, phased work is often the practical answer. New cable runs and network hardware can be prepared first, then devices can be moved in planned stages to limit downtime. The best schedule depends on operating hours, customer traffic, and how critical each system is to daily work.
What a Complete Site Assessment Should Cover
A useful network assessment goes beyond a speed test. It should review the current internet service, network hardware, cabling condition, Wi-Fi performance, coverage gaps, security configuration, equipment placement, and future requirements.
The assessment should also ask operational questions. How many people use the network at peak times? Are video calls dropping? Do remote employees need secure access? Are there cameras, hosted phones, cloud applications, or customer-facing systems that cannot afford an outage? Is the business adding staff, moving suites, or opening another location soon?
Those answers guide the recommendation. Sometimes the best result is a new carrier plan and a firewall configuration. Other times, the real fix is replacing aging switches, adding properly placed access points, installing Cat6A to key areas, or cleaning up an undocumented cable closet. A good contractor explains the reason for each recommendation instead of treating every site like the same project.
